"Mikheev, Vadim" <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> writes: > So, we only have to use shared buffer pool for local (but probably > not for temporary) relations to close this issue, yes? I personally > don't see any performance issues if we do this.
Hmm. Temporary relations are a whole different story. It would be nice if updates on temp relations never got WAL-logged at all, but I'm not sure how feasible that is. Right now we don't really distinguish temp relations from ordinary ones --- in particular, they have pg_class entries, which surely will get WAL-logged even if we persuade the buffer manager not to do it for the data pages. Is that a problem?
